Как открыть ответ Spring ModelAndView в методе успеха Ajax как полную страницу?Jquery

Программирование на jquery
Ответить
Anonymous
 Как открыть ответ Spring ModelAndView в методе успеха Ajax как полную страницу?

Сообщение Anonymous »

Я не могу открыть ответ ModelAndView, полученный методом контроллера Spring с использованием метода успеха Ajax.
Метод контроллера Spring:

Код: Выделить всё

    @RequestMapping (value="setupDbEdit.htm", method=RequestMethod.GET)

ModelAndView setupABC(@RequestParam String db_id){
System.out.println("**hello world**"+db_id);
ModelAndView modelAndView=new ModelAndView("editDB");
request.setAttribute("dbID", db_id);
return modelAndView;
}

@RequestMapping (value="editDB.jsp", method=RequestMethod.GET)
ModelAndView addCustomerSetupABC(){
ModelAndView modelAndView= new ModelAndView("editDB");
return modelAndView;
}
Код Ajax:

Код: Выделить всё

$("#editDb").click(function(e){
$.ajax({
type: 'GET',
'url': 'http://localhost:8080/Test_ReportingUI/setupDbEdit.htm',
data: {db_id: dbID},
dataType: 'html',
success: function(response){
alert(response);
},
timeout: 10000,
error: function(xhr, status, err){
}
});
});

Код: Выделить всё

editDB.jsp
(страница, которую я хочу открыть):[/b]

Код: Выделить всё





Insert title here




alert("hellow");


This is edit screen for DB details...


Я не хочу открывать эту страницу во всплывающем окне, я хочу, чтобы она открывалась на той же странице, заменив старую.


Подробнее здесь: https://stackoverflow.com/questions/353 ... omplete-pa
Ответить

Быстрый ответ

Изменение регистра текста: 
Смайлики
:) :( :oops: :roll: :wink: :muza: :clever: :sorry: :angel: :read: *x)
Ещё смайлики…
   
К этому ответу прикреплено по крайней мере одно вложение.

Если вы не хотите добавлять вложения, оставьте поля пустыми.

Максимально разрешённый размер вложения: 15 МБ.

Вернуться в «Jquery»